Transaction 32ee1391bf88d37b36322ebabf002d59f21ff645c4ff091810d80657dc6ed41b
1 Input
2 Outputs
- 32ee1391bf88d37b36322ebabf002d59f21ff645c4ff091810d80657dc6ed41b:0
- 32ee1391bf88d37b36322ebabf002d59f21ff645c4ff091810d80657dc6ed41b:1
value 5590000
address 3GaeRZ6mxxBgCV2LwwUbmHcaCfcVMhQxPi
value 402401
address 1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n